Dangeul is a French municipality with 473 inhabitants (as of January 1 2017) in the department of Sarthe in the region Pays de la Loire ; it belongs to the Arrondissement of Mamers and the Canton of Mamers . The inhabitants are called Dangeulois .

geography

Dangeul is about 31 kilometers north-northeast of Le Mans . Dangeul is surrounded by the neighboring communities Thoigné in the north, Courgains in the north and northeast, Marolles-les-Braults in the east, Dissé-sous-Ballon in the east and southeast, Mézières-sur-Ponthouin in the southeast, Congé-sur-Orne in the south, Nouans in the west and René in the northwest.

Attractions

  • Saint-Georges church from the 13th / 14th centuries century
  • Mayanne priory from the 11th century, renovations from the 15th / 16th century. Century, Monument historique since 2013
  • Dangeul Castle from the 19th century
